Apple Podcast subscribers are users who follow a show β they receive automatic notifications whenever a new episode is published and the show appears in their Library. Plays count how many times listeners press play on an episode. Downloads register when an episode file is fully downloaded to a device. Subscribers represent the permanent audience base β the equivalent of Instagram followers for a podcast β who receive every new episode automatically. Plays and downloads reflect per-episode consumption activity. A strong subscriber count ensures every new episode starts with guaranteed delivery to an established audience, while plays and downloads reflect how that audience engages with each release.

When a new episode publishes, Apple Podcasts automatically delivers it to the Library of every subscriber and pushes a notification to their device β an automatic distribution event that requires no additional marketing effort from the host. A show with 5,000 subscribers gets its new episode in front of 5,000 inboxes on release day before any external promotion has been done. This built-in distribution makes subscriber count a compounding investment β every subscriber added today improves the reach of every future episode published.
